About this class

Dive into the world of ceramics and create your own works of art in the hand building pottery course in Kirchheim unter Teck. Whether you're a beginner or advanced, this course gives you the perfect opportunity to get creative and create unique pieces.

What you’ll do in the class

Date No. 1: Introduction to hand building techniques

  • Modelling and molding ceramic pieces
  • Creative design and personal guidance
  • Duration: 2 hours

Deadline No. 2: Glazing the workpieces

  • glazing the workpieces
  • Individual color selection and glazing techniques
  • Duration: 1 hour (we will make an appointment individually at the first appointment)

The workpieces are then fired again.

Who is the class suitable for?

The course is ideal for anyone who wants to try out pottery or develop their skills. Regardless of whether you are a beginner or already experienced, this course offers exciting challenges and creative freedom for every level.
